How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 80919?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 80919 Studio Apartments | $1,297 | $1,031 | $2,082 |
| 80919 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,519 | $849 | $5,440 |
| 80919 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,795 | $799 | $7,445 |
| 80919 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,113 | $525 | $7,027 |
| 80919 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,622 | $499 | $2,746 |
